Following a heavy loss for the South Korean national team, coach Hong Myung-bo faces public criticism. A convenience store posted a 'No Entry for Hong Myung-bo' sign, and a former national goalkeeper shouted 'Hong Myung-bo, Get Out!' on live broadcast.
Convenience Store Posts 'No Entry for Hong Myung-bo' Sign After Team's Heavy Loss
- A convenience store in South Korea posted a "Hong Myung-bo Ban" (No Entry for Hong Myung-bo) sign after the national team's loss. - The sign reflects intense public frustration following the team's defeat in a match against South Africa. - This incident highlights the passionate and often critical reaction of Korean fans to their national football team's performance.
